+++ b/src/pkg/sort/example_wrapper_test.go
@@ -0,0 +1,77 @@
+// Copyright 2011 The Go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style
+// license that can be found in the LICENSE file.
+
+package sort_test
+
+import (
+ "fmt"
+ "sort"
+)
+
+type Grams int
+
+func (g Grams) String() string { return fmt.Sprintf("%dg", int(g)) }
+
+type Organ struct {
+ Name string
+ Weight Grams
+}
+
+type Organs []*Organ
+
+func (s Organs) Len() int { return len(s) }
+func (s Organs) Swap(i, j int) { s[i], s[j] = s[j], s[i] }
+
+// ByName implements sort.Interface by providing Less and using the Len and
+// Swap methods of the embedded Organs value.
+type ByName struct{ Organs }
+
+func (s ByName) Less(i, j int) bool { return s.Organs[i].Name < s.Organs[j].Name }
+
+// ByWeight implements sort.Interface by providing Less and using the Len and
+// Swap methods of the embedded Organs value.
+type ByWeight struct{ Organs }
+
+func (s ByWeight) Less(i, j int) bool { return s.Organs[i].Weight < s.Organs[j].Weight }
+
+func Example_sortWrapper() {
+ s := []*Organ{
+ {"brain", 1340},
+ {"heart", 290},
+ {"liver", 1494},
+ {"pancreas", 131},
+ {"prostate", 62},
+ {"spleen", 162},
+ }
+
+ sort.Sort(ByWeight{s})
+ fmt.Println("Organs by weight:")
+ printOrgans(s)
+
+ sort.Sort(ByName{s})
+ fmt.Println("Organs by name:")
+ printOrgans(s)
+
+ // Output:
+ // Organs by weight:
+ // prostate (62g)
+ // pancreas (131g)
+ // spleen (162g)
+ // heart (290g)
+ // brain (1340g)
+ // liver (1494g)
+ // Organs by name:
+ // brain (1340g)
+ // heart (290g)
+ // liver (1494g)
+ // pancreas (131g)
+ // prostate (62g)
+ // spleen (162g)
+}
+
+func printOrgans(s []*Organ) {
+ for _, o := range s {
+ fmt.Printf("%-8s (%v)\n", o.Name, o.Weight)
+ }
+}
